Build a payment channel that allows an ecommerce website accept cryptocurrency payments via ERC20 Tokens. e.g BNB & COMP
Free tutorial
4.4
Created by Alofe Oluwafemi
English
English [Auto]
What you’ll learn
- By the end of this course you have built your first decentralised application
- Have gained a good basic grasp on building Dapps
- Deployed an ERC20 Token on the Ethereum The Kovan Test Network
- How to connect your dapps with Metamask using Ethersjs
- How to interact with a smart contract from a UI
Requirements
- A basic understanding of just HTML & javascript will do but not required
Description
This is a free mini-course to set you on the path to becoming a blockchain developer in only 3 months.
By taking this course, you can join the high-demand market of blockchain developers earning up to $150k annually.
Since the emergence of bitcoin, blockchain has been used for many game-changing projects, including decentralized finance, cross-border payments, smart contracts, gaming, and many more.
Even if you have little experience with coding, you can still take this mini-course.
A basic understanding of just HTML & javascript will do.
And even if you don’t have any experience with coding at all!
Not to worry, in this course, we’ll provide you with a template you can download and use to follow through with the course.
In this course, we will build a payment channel that allows an eCommerce website to accept cryptocurrency payments via ERC20 Tokens e.g Compound token (COMP), Binance Token (BNB) among others.
You will be introduced to Solidity, a programming language for the Ethereum Virtual Machine. You will also learn about tools and technologies such as Etherjs, Remix & Metamask, used to build decentralized apps.
By the end of this course;
- You have built your first decentralized application.
- Deployed an ERC20 Token on the Ethereum Test Network.
- Have gained a good basic grasp on building Dapps,
- And most of all, you would have a project to showcase,
- Achieved more than what most people who have been trying to learn on their own for months have not achieved.
So what are you waiting for, Signup for this course, and I look forward to seeing you!
Who this course is for:
- Anyone who want to become a blockchain developer in 2021
Show less
Course content
4 sections • 14 lectures • 1h 8m total lengthCollapse all sections
Introduction to blockchain terminologies6 lectures • 16min
- What is blockchain?03:58
- Intro to Ethereum?03:45
- Ethereum Virtual Machine02:54
- Wei & Ether01:15
- What is a smart contract?02:11
- Dapps?01:40
Setup Environment3 lectures • 15min
- Using Remix Editor07:21
- Setting Up Metamask04:28
- Request Ether02:54
What We Will be building4 lectures • 35min
- What we will be building02:58
- Project Scaffolding00:27
- Deploy an ERC20 Token on Kovan Network18:51
- Accepting Payment13:12
Want to Learn Solidity In Depth? Watch This!1 lecture • 2min
- Solidity Mastery, from Beginner to Advance02:15